**Sales Agronomist**

**Who We Are**

AGT Soileos is on a mission to support sustainable agriculture with Soileos, a pioneering micronutrient biofertilizer that enhances crop yields, improves soil health, and is non-polluting and climate positive. For our Canadian sales team, we are looking for a **Sales Agronomist** who can drive our growth by educating retailers and customers on the benefits of Soileos and supporting their transition to sustainable practices.

**Job Overview**

Reporting to the Sales Director, the Sales Agronomist will focus on advising, educating, and building strong relationships with retail partners, agronomists, and growers to promote the adoption of Soileos across Saskatchewan. This role will develop and support distributor and retail partnerships, working closely with customers to achieve sales targets and expand Soileos’ reach.

**Responsibilities and Duties**
- Develop and execute sales strategies to achieve company objectives, revenue targets, and grow Soileos' market presence.
- Identify new business opportunities, market trends, and strategic sales channels to drive customer adoption.
- Present technical product information to key decision-makers at retail and grower levels.
- Conduct field trials and product demonstrations, educating potential customers on agronomic benefits and product efficacy.
- Analyze competitive market data and customer needs to develop customized solutions for customers.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ams, including marketing, product development, and research, to align on product positioning and market strategies.
- Monitor sales performance and adjust strategies to meet changing market dynamics.

**Qualifications**
- Bachelor’s degree in Agronomy, Agricultural Science, or a related field.
- Minimum of five (3) years’ experience in agronomy sales or related roles, with a focus on agribusiness preferred.
- Strong understanding of agronomy principles, soil health, and nutrient management practices.
- Proven record of achieving sales targets and fostering customer relationships in the agriculture sector.
- Exceptional verbal and written communication skills, with the ability to present technical information clearly.
- Skilled in time management and capable of managing multiple accounts within a large territory.
- Collaborative, team-oriented approach to problem-solving and achieving business goals.

**Compensation**

The salary for this role is between $65,000-70,000 CAD annually.
